    Understanding Joules and Kilojoules

    Before we dive into the conversion process, it’s essential to understand what joules and kilojoules are. A joule (j) is the standard unit of energy in the International System of Units (SI). It’s used to measure the energy transferred when a force of one newton is applied over a distance of one meter. On the other hand, a kilojoule (kJ) is simply 1,000 joules. This unit is often used in nutrition and physics to measure larger amounts of energy.

    • Key Point: 1 joule is equal to 0.001 kilojoules. This means that to convert joules to kilojoules, you simply divide the number of joules by 1,000.
    • Real-World Example: If you have 5,000 joules, you can convert this to kilojoules by dividing 5,000 by 1,000, which equals 5 kJ.

    Frequently Asked Questions

    How do I convert joules to kilojoules?

    To convert joules to kilojoules, divide the number of joules by 1,000. For example, 5,000 joules is equal to 5 kilojoules.

    What is the difference between joules and kilojoules?

    Joules (j) and kilojoules (kJ) are both units of energy, but kilojoules are 1,000 times larger than joules. This means that 1 kJ equals 1,000 joules.
